MC 362 Public International Law

Semester:
Spring of even years
Credits:
Total Credits: Credits: 4   Lecture/Recitation/Discussion Hours:3
Prerequisite:
(MC 221) and completion of Tier I writing requirement
Not open to students with credit in:
MC 322
Description:
Impact of international law on social, political and economic change in the international system. Military conflict and conflict resolution, economic prosperity and redistribution, human rights and ecology. Origin and operation of international laws.
